Starting issues

2005 Abarth 750
July 22nd, 2016 01:15:05 pm, posted by Jim Piana

I have a 55 Mercury Custom with a 292 an have had it 12 years. Driven it very little but it has always started slow as it it a 6volt positive ground system. I have put a 1000 CCA truck battery in it and it started. Always after driving the car and shutting it off it will not start hot. What the hell is the problem. I've been told to go to 000 cables which I am going to do but wanted your input. It has air, fuel, compression, spark so I don't get why it won't start. Help!
